Full job description

This role is responsible for driving value realization of the Microsoft 365 platform globally. The Senior Product Specialist partners closely with engineering to define standards, lead adoption, and manage end-user relationships. As the face of the Collaboration Engineering team, this position champions the user experience, leads communication and change management, and develops long-term strategies to mature user capabilities. By streamlining collaboration tools and eliminating redundancies, the role maximizes efficiency and ensures AbbVie achieves the full potential of its Microsoft 365 investment.

Responsibilities

  • Drive value realization of the Microsoft 365 platform across the organization.
  • Act as the face of the M365 product team, delivering clear direction to users on optimal usage of functionality and applications in support of the long-term collaboration platform strategy.
  • Build strong relationships with business units, leadership, and user communities to represent the voice of the user in platform decisions and manage expectations.
  • Partner with engineering to align technical implementations for M365 applications with business usage and requirements.
  • Lead functionality discovery and influence roadmap decisions based on the needs of the business and optimizes highest value realization to AbbVie.
  • Develop and execute strategies to increase end-user usage maturity, as well as identify and promote advanced use cases for M365 tools to maximize ROI.
  • Identify and rationalize overlapping tools to reduce costs and improve efficiency.
  • Develop and execute multi-channel strategies for driving adoption of M365 features and tools and support continuous improvement through feedback loops and usage analytics.
  • Assess functionality and act as the product functionality expert for M365 apps.
  • For deployments, pilots, and evergreen updates, assess functionality, determine impact and create and deliver change, communication, and training plans.
  • Track adoption metrics, user feedback, and business impact to refine product strategy.
  • Provide executive-level reporting on M365 initiatives and performance.
